Financial Crime Lead Data Specialist

Job ID: 009719

Location: Bradford, UK, BD5 8LJ

Job type: Permanent - Full Time

Salary: From £50,000 - £60,000 Dependant upon Experience + Bonus & Benefits

We’re looking for a Financial Crime Data Services Lead Analyst to be the driving force behind our data-driven Transaction Monitoring strategies and rules, within 1st line Financial Crime risk management. This is a high impact role where you’ll lead our delivery of the TM solution strategies through data mining, portfolio analysis, statistical analytics and TM SME. You’ll be our go to TM Solution SME for Prevention & Detection, using data analysis for translation of complex typologies & MO’s into defined rules & controls.

This role will be based in our Bradford based Head Office, with flexible working from home capability.

About the role / what you’ll be doing:

  • Drive continuous improvement in FC Transaction Monitoring solutions and controls
  • FC Transaction Monitoring rules & strategy delivery, evidencing to Risk Appetite, Typologies / MO’s and expected operational volumes
  • Applying model risk management principles where relevant, this role includes the ownerships of the continuous monitoring program for relevant TM technology controls, ensuring they remain effective whilst demonstrating model development and governance
  • Define key data variables for statistical approach, reporting key risks & issues
  • Mentor and support the development of data analysis capabilities within the Team

About you:

  • A proactive mindset with a passion for delivering & controlling data driven solutions
  • Analytical & problem-Solving skills, strong data analysis, investigative, and risk assessment capabilities
  • Excellent knowledge of Transaction Monitoring solutions strategies & rules for Detection & Prevention of Fraud & Financial Crime, whilst balancing customer impacts
  • Utilise best practice statistical, analytical and modelling techniques to perform complex analysis of the Financial Crime Risks, to enable proactive prevention and detection, calibration & optimised tuning of financial crime technologies
  • Experience in using SAS / SQL for analysing complex data sets / large sets of data
  • An understanding of the financial services industry, markets and competitors is a bonus (not essential)
  • Knowledge of relevant legislation, compliance, corporate governance and risk management
  • Effective communication, engagement skills and the management of internal and external stakeholder relationships.

About Our Benefits

Everyone’s different. That’s why we offer a wide range of benefits and rewards that we think you’ll love – whatever’s important to you, and whatever stage of life you’re at. Such as…

  • Our pension scheme (where you can get up to 11% from us)

  • On target bonus of 7% (with the opportunity to earn up to a maximum 15%)

  • Access to brilliant health benefits

  • Life assurance at 6 times your salary

  • 25 days’ holiday (and the option to buy more)

  • Cycle to work or an interest-free loan for an annual ticket

  • Wellbeing resources and tools

  • Retail and Leisure discounts

Community and Charity

Ever since we started back in 1864, we’ve had a clear purpose – to do some good in our communities through helping people keep their savings safe. And helping everyone have a place to call home. Today, that purpose is still a huge part of who we are. And every one of our colleagues helps that happen.

We’re committed to volunteering our time, resources, skills and knowledge – more than 50% of colleagues contribute to thousands of volunteer hours every year. And our Charitable Foundation has now donated over £9 million to charities and good causes across the country.
